New Jersey Train Strikes and Kills Person In Bergen County

A person died Thursday after being struck by a train in New Jersey, an official said.

A NJ Transit train heading from Hoboken to Suffern struck the person at about 6:48 a.m., according to NJ Transit spokesman Jim Smith.

The Number 1103 train struck the trespasser near the Ramsey station on the Main Line, according to NJ Transit. The accident happened near a rail crossing over Main Street.

Sixty passengers and the crew on board were uninjured. NJ Transit suspended rail service between Suffern and Allendale.

Cross-honoring was in effect for NJ Transit buses and private carriers.

No other information, including the identification of the victim, was available at press time. An investigation is ongoing.
